In how many ways can 5 prizes be given away to 4 boys when each boy is eligible for all the prizes ?

A

a. 1024

B

b. 20

C

c. 625

D

d. 540

The correct Answer is:
To solve the problem of distributing 5 prizes among 4 boys where each boy is eligible for all the prizes, we can follow these steps: ### Step 1: Understand the Problem We have 5 distinct prizes and 4 distinct boys. Each prize can be given to any of the 4 boys. ### Step 2: Determine Choices for Each Prize For each of the 5 prizes, we have 4 choices (one for each boy). ### Step 3: Calculate Total Combinations Since the choice for each prize is independent of the others, we can use the multiplication principle. The total number of ways to distribute the prizes can be calculated as follows: - For Prize 1: 4 choices (Boy 1, Boy 2, Boy 3, Boy 4) - For Prize 2: 4 choices - For Prize 3: 4 choices - For Prize 4: 4 choices - For Prize 5: 4 choices Thus, the total number of ways to distribute the prizes is: \[ 4 \times 4 \times 4 \times 4 \times 4 = 4^5 \] ### Step 4: Calculate \(4^5\) Now we need to compute \(4^5\): \[ 4^5 = 1024 \] ### Conclusion Therefore, the total number of ways to distribute 5 prizes among 4 boys is **1024**. ---
